Gsrld.dll is a dynamic link library file that is required for running the game L.A. Noire, a neo-noir detective video game set in Los Angeles in the 1940s. However, some players have reported that they encounter a fatal error message when they try to launch the game, saying \"The dynamic library gsrld.dll failed to load\". This error prevents them from playing the game and enjoying its immersive story and gameplay.
There are several possible causes for this error, such as corrupted or missing gsrld.dll file, incompatible or outdated drivers, antivirus interference, or registry issues. Fortunately, there are also some solutions that can help fix this error and allow players to play L.A. Noire without any problems. Here are some of the methods that have worked for other players:
Download and install the latest patch for L.A. Noire from the official website or Steam. This can fix some bugs and glitches that may cause the gsrld.dll error.
Download and install the latest drivers for your graphics card and sound card from the manufacturer's website. This can improve the performance and compatibility of your hardware with the game.
Disable or uninstall any antivirus or firewall software that may block or delete the gsrld.dll file. Some antivirus programs may falsely detect gsrld.dll as a malicious file and prevent it from loading.
Copy the gsrld.dll file from another source and paste it into the game directory. You can download the gsrld.dll file from a reliable website or get it from another computer that has L.A. Noire installed. Make sure to scan the file for viruses before copying it. The game directory is usually located at C:\\Program Files (x86)\\Steam\\steamapps\\common\\L.A.Noire.
Run the game as an administrator and in compatibility mode. Right-click on the game's shortcut or executable file and select Properties. Go to the Compatibility tab and check the boxes for \"Run this program as an administrator\" and \"Run this program in compatibility mode for\". Choose a compatible operating system, such as Windows 7 or Windows XP, and click OK.

L.A. Noire is a critically acclaimed game that features a unique blend of action, investigation, and interrogation. The game follows the career of Cole Phelps, a former Marine and war hero who joins the Los Angeles Police Department and rises through the ranks of different divisions, such as Traffic, Homicide, Vice, and Arson. Along the way, he faces various cases that test his skills, morals, and loyalty. The game also recreates the atmosphere and culture of post-war Los Angeles, with its corruption, crime, and glamour.
The game uses a groundbreaking technology called MotionScan, which captures the facial expressions and movements of real actors and transfers them to the game characters. This allows players to read the emotions and reactions of the suspects and witnesses during interrogations and determine whether they are telling the truth or lying. The game also features an open-world environment that players can explore by driving various vehicles or walking on foot. The game also includes several side missions and collectibles that add to the gameplay and immersion.
L.A. Noire is a game that offers a rich and engaging experience for fans of detective stories, noir films, and historical settings. The game has received many awards and nominations for its story, graphics, sound, and innovation. The game is available for Windows PC, PlayStation 3, PlayStation 4, Xbox 360, Xbox One, and Nintendo Switch. aa16f39245
